Coxmoor Golf Club, Nottinghamshire is an 18 hole, par 73 (6804 yard), private, heathland golf course established in 1913

18 holes | Par 73 | 6804 yards | Private | Heathland

Great Course,Great Staff, Great Value

I recently booked the winter package at Coxmoor GC and couldn't recommend it highly enough, on arrival to the pro shop, I was greeted to warm welcome from the resident pro (Craig) I believe. He then pointed us out to the new club house(2019) which has a modern state of the art feel. Whilst there we enjoyed a sublime bacon roll and hot filter coffee before our round. Now to the important stuff the course, the course is very playable and has some lovely holes. There fair ways where wet as we played in one of the wettest October's on record but despite this where draining very well and was even allowed a buggy on course. Which didn't damage or cut up the course at all, the greens were superb and extremely quick!!! As course I found it to be excellent and a fair test of all abilities, for those who wish to compare it to nearby Sherwood GC. I would say this is impossible to do as both are very different but enjoyable courses. After we enjoyed and fantastic post round pie and chips. Great course, great staff! Great value!!

Fantastic but tough course

An excellent course, lots of variety, quite hilly in places and hard work! Enjoyed the round, but a bit of a tough test off whites for high handicappers like myself. Clubhouse staff very hospitable and helpful. Pro shop was good, score saver a bit outdated and missing bunkers, which for £4 is a bit cheeky. The practice facilities are ok but a bit of a confusing layout of those facilities. Catered for gluten free diets which for me was a big help!

Overall, I would play again when I've improved my game. Toughest course I've played to date and enjoyed the experience.

One of the Best in the Midlands

Played here several times and its an absolute gem. Interesting and challenging great greens. Lots going on at the club redesign of the 10th and 16th with new bunkers and tees in partnership with BBC Ken Brown. A new clubhouse on the way too. Great value and a great day out, helpful members and staff.
